The Kia Spectra5 (2007) stands out as a solid option in the used car segment, offering good value for buyers looking for a reliable and versatile vehicle. Its hatchback design allows for extra cargo space, making this car practical for daily commutes or trips. Additionally, Kia's reputation for durability gives the Spectra5 a certain peace of mind regarding reliability. The user experience is generally positive thanks to a spacious and comfortable interior, although the interior design may seem dated to some. In terms of performance, the Kia Spectra5 may lack power, which can be limiting during highway overtaking. Similarly, while the model is designed to be fuel-efficient, its consumption may be less competitive compared to modern compact vehicles. However, it is important to note that some safety features may appear insufficient against current standards. Furthermore, the network of dealerships and after-sales service may be limited in certain areas, making maintenance and repairs more challenging. In summary, the Kia Spectra5 (2007) is an accessible car, offering comfort and reliability, but it has some shortcomings in terms of performance, safety, and after-sales support.Score details
